Govt Introduces New Form To Share Aadhaar Number With Election Authorities. Check Details

The Registration of Electors (Amendment) Rules, 2022 will come into force on August 1.

New Delhi: The Union Law Ministry on Friday night issued a notification announcing amendment of rules in line with the provisions  of the Election Laws (Amendment) Act, 2021 passed by Parliament in December last year. As per the amendment, Registeration of Electoral Rules will be allowed to link with Aadhaar details of the voters to weed out duplicate entries. 

As per PTI report, the Registration of Electors (Amendment) Rules, 2022 will come into force on August 1.

A seperate notification stated that people who are already enrolled in the voters list should intimate his or her Aadhaar number on or before April 1, 2023 to the officers concerned.

"In exercise of the powers conferred by sub-section (5) of section 23 of the Representation of the People Act, 1950 (43 of 1950), the Central Government hereby notifies the 1st April, 2023 as the date on or before which every person whose name is included in the electoral roll may intimate his Aadhaar number in accordance with the said section," read the notification.

For people who do not have an Aadhaar card, an option of sharing other proofs such as MNREGA job card, health insurance smart card issued under the scheme of Ministry of Labour, driving license and PAN card has also been provided. 

In case of a person not submitting the Aadhaar number will have to tick the box which says: "I am not able to furnish my Aadhaar Number because I don't have Aadhaar number. Therefore, I hereby submit a copy of one of the following documents ..." Provision for seeking Aadhaar details have been included in other forms too, including those who seek to become voters.
